服务器手动重启相关说明
一、服务器手动重启的可行性
服务器通常是可以手动重启的,在许多情况下,手动重启服务器是一种有效的解决服务器相关问题或进行特定操作的方式,当服务器出现一些临时性的软件故障、性能卡顿或者需要更新系统配置等情况时,手动重启可以使服务器重新初始化各种服务和进程,恢复正常运行状态。
二、不同操作系统下手动重启服务器的方法
操作步骤 | 详细描述 |
通过开始菜单重启 | 点击服务器桌面左下角的“开始”按钮,在弹出的菜单中找到“电源”选项,点击后选择“重启”,这种方式较为直观,适用于大多数Windows服务器版本。 |
使用命令行重启 | 按下“Win + R”组合键,打开“运行”对话框,输入“cmd”并回车,打开命令提示符窗口,在命令提示符中输入“shutdown /r”命令,然后按回车键,系统会提示将在1分钟内重启,可以根据需要修改时间参数,输入“shutdown /r /t 30”表示30秒后重启。 |
操作步骤 | 详细描述 |
使用reboot命令 | 登录到Linux服务器的命令行界面,输入“reboot”命令并回车,系统会立即开始重启流程,这是最常用的Linux系统重启命令之一。 |
使用shutdown命令 | 同样在命令行界面,输入“shutdown -r now”命令,-r”参数表示重启,“now”表示立即执行,也可以指定重启时间,shutdown -r +5”表示5分钟后重启。 |
三、手动重启服务器的注意事项
在手动重启服务器之前,务必确保重要数据已经进行了备份,因为虽然重启过程通常不会导致数据丢失,但在极少数情况下,可能会出现意外情况,如硬盘故障、软件错误等,导致数据损坏或丢失,提前备份数据是保障数据安全的重要措施。
如果服务器是为多个用户或应用程序提供服务的,在重启之前需要通知相关人员,告知他们服务器即将重启的时间和预计持续时间,以便他们做好相应的准备工作,如保存工作、暂停正在运行的任务等,避免因服务器重启而造成业务中断或数据丢失。
重启完成后,需要及时检查服务器上的各项服务是否正常运行,可以通过相关的监控工具或者命令来查看服务的运行状态,如在Linux系统中,可以使用“systemctl status [服务名称]”命令来检查某个特定服务的运行情况;在Windows系统中,可以通过服务管理器来查看各个服务的启动状态。
四、相关问题与解答
问题1:手动重启服务器会对服务器硬件有损害吗?
答:一般情况下,正常手动重启服务器不会对硬件造成损害,现代服务器硬件设计具有一定的耐用性和容错能力,能够承受正常的开关机操作,频繁地手动重启服务器可能会对硬件产生一定的影响,例如增加硬盘的读写次数、对主板等电子元件产生一定的热应力等,不过,只要不是过于频繁的操作,这种影响通常可以忽略不计。
问题2:如果服务器在重启过程中出现故障无法正常启动怎么办?
答:如果在重启过程中服务器出现故障无法正常启动,首先不要慌张,可以尝试以下方法来解决:
检查硬件连接:确保服务器的电源线、网线等连接正常,检查硬盘、内存等硬件设备是否安装牢固。
查看错误信息:服务器在启动过程中通常会输出一些错误信息,根据这些错误信息可以大致判断故障原因,如果是硬盘故障,可能需要更换硬盘;如果是系统文件损坏,可能需要修复或重新安装系统。
强制重启:如果服务器长时间处于无响应状态,可以尝试强制重启,对于Windows服务器,可以长按电源按钮实现;对于Linux服务器,通常可以通过按下“Ctrl + Alt + Del”组合键或者直接断开电源再重新接通来实现(但这种方法可能会导致数据丢失,需谨慎使用),如果以上方法都无法解决问题,建议联系专业的服务器维护人员或技术支持团队进行进一步的排查和修复。